To provide a glass substrate in which water repellency that does not disappear even when subjected to heat treatment is imparted.SOLUTION: A glass article according to the present invention comprises a glass substrate and an inorganic water-repellent component-containing water-repellent film provided on the glass substrate, and in which the inorganic water-repellent component contains a lanthanoide oxide.SELECTED DRAWING: Figure 1
